Output 0c24cb81e86fb49642b16aacd8c4ddeda67b2fd6b770a5264b2c879c6a8a05c6:2

value
183512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 601fa449308a54baf6e033b1296213d7347a151a OP_EQUAL
address
2N21UmCvhTBL2wonVsTSvMcSPAZmJZrCKZb
transaction
0c24cb81e86fb49642b16aacd8c4ddeda67b2fd6b770a5264b2c879c6a8a05c6
confirmations
103784
spent
true